Output f07f73c42a07ad934333a28ea275f1c77b34775f014a5cba601c298669b95a79:1

value
580072543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b045ee4e4a5b6dad7d6d9b8058e264b2b544724 OP_EQUALVERIFY OP_CHECKSIG
address
1NRf2m6k8gxmaWKztjwZE2mY1mkacyKwq9
transaction
f07f73c42a07ad934333a28ea275f1c77b34775f014a5cba601c298669b95a79
confirmations
442984
spent
true